#a060ff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a060ff is composed of 62.7% red, 37.6%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.3%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 264.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 68.8%. #a060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c0ff with #4100ff.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#a060ff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a060ff has RGB values of R:160, G:96,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 10510591.

Hex triplet a060ff #a060ff
RGB Decimal 160, 96, 255 rgb(160,96,255)
RGB Percent 62.7, 37.6, 100 rgb(62.7%,37.6%,100%)
CMYK 37, 62, 0, 0
HSL 264.2°, 100, 68.8 hsl(264.2,100%,68.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 264.2°, 62.4, 100
Web Safe 9966ff #9966ff
CIE-LAB 55.133, 57.573, -69.877
XYZ 36.727, 23.059, 97.118
xyY 0.234, 0.147, 23.059
CIE-LCH 55.133, 90.539, 309.486
CIE-LUV 55.133, 14.431, -114.971
Hunter-Lab 48.02, 52.486, -86.297
Binary 10100000, 01100000, 11111111

Shades and Tints of #a060ff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070012 is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#a060ff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aea9b6 is the less saturated color, while #a060ff is the most saturated one.
